"The Birth of Tragedy" The young Nietzsche used his rich imagination to integrate the tragic myths of ancient Greece into the wisdom of philosophy, and proposed the two major spirits of Greek tragedy - the Apollonian spirit and the Dionysian spirit. He encouraged people to use their vibrant creative spirit to break the mask of tranquility and solemnity, and repaint the optimistic, sunny and high-spirited background of life.

6. "The Troubles of Love and Life" is the most important work in Schopenhauer's collection of essays. His thoughts have always influenced contemporary European and American philosophical thought. In Schopenhauer's elaboration of concepts such as love, will, character, heredity, life and death, and misanthropy, people can clearly understand the core content of life issues and the fundamental answers to universal phenomena.
